Prepare sugar cookies.
In clean mixer bowl, at high speed, beat egg white with lemon juice until frothy.
Gradually beat in confectioners sugar.
Beat mixture about 5 minutes or until very thick and white.
Tint if desired with paste or liquid food coloring.
Pipe or spread about 1 teaspoon icing onto each baked and cooled cookie.
Let dry until hardened.

Cream butter and sugar.
Add egg, milk and extract; beat well. Combine dry ingredients; blend into creamed mixture.
Divide in half.
Cover.
Chill 1 hour.
On lightly floured surface, roll each half to 1/8-inch thickness for thin cookies or 1/4-inch thickness for thicker cookies.
Cut into shapes with cutters.
Bake on ungreased cookie sheets 7 to 8 minutes for thin cookies in a 375\u00b0 oven, or 10 to 12 minutes for thick cookies.
Makes 4 to 4 1/2 dozen thin cookies or 3 dozen thick cookies.

Cream butter and sugar.
Add milk and vanilla; beat well. Stir flour with baking powder; blend into creamed mixture.
Divide in half.
Cover; chill for 1 hour.
On a lightly floured surface, roll each half to 1/8-inch thickness for thin cookies or 1/4-inch thickness for thick cookies.
Cut into desired shapes with cookie cutters.
Place on ungreased cookie sheet.
Bake thin cookies at 375\u00b0 for 7 to 8 minutes.
Bake thick cookies 10 to 12 minutes. Makes 4 to 4 1/2 dozen thin cookies or 3 dozen thick cookies.

Beat together lard, sugar and eggs.
Add 1 cup milk and about half the flour that baking powder, soda and salt have been added to.
Mix real well, then add rest of flour.
Add flour to make dough stiff enough to roll out and cut with any size cookie cutters.
Bake in a 375\u00b0 oven for about 8 minutes.
Sprinkle with white sugar or colored sugars before you bake.
Makes around 4 dozen medium size cookies.

In a large bowl, cream together butter and sugar until smooth. Beat in eggs and vanilla. Stir in the flour, baking powder, and salt. Cover, and chill dough for at least one hour (or overnight).
Preheat oven to 400 degrees F (200 degrees C). Roll out dough on floured surface 1/4 to 1/2 inch thick. Cut into shapes with any cookie cutter. Place cookies 1 inch apart on ungreased cookie sheets.
Bake 6 to 8 minutes in preheated oven. Cool completely.

Cream butter and sugar until light and fluffy.
Add vanilla, eggs and milk.
Sift flour, salt and baking powder together.
Mix dry ingredients into creamed mixture.
Chill dough 2 to 3 hours or use immediately.
Roll on floured surface.
Cut into desired shapes.
Bake in 400\u00b0 oven for 10 minutes.
Makes 6 dozen 2-inch cookies.
